Gambling Harm Awareness Week
Gambling Harm Awareness Week (GHAW) is an annual initiative to increase awareness of gambling harm, safer gambling practices and the help available to people negatively affected by gambling.
GHAW 2025 will run in Queensland from 21 July to 27 July. This year’s theme is ‘Protecting young people from gambling harm – it starts with you’ which encourages those who have young people in their lives to start a conversation with them about the potential harms associated with gambling.
